Michael Shellshear

Work Health and Safety Practioner and Senior Consultant with National Safety Council of Australia

Michael Shellshear has more than twenty years experience in Work Health and Safety as a practitioner, consultant and trainer. As a Senior Consultant with the National Safety Council of Australia, he advised many of Australia’s top companies on their duty of care obligations. As well as going into companies and providing specific advice, he has also spoken at numerous WHS events.

Working in-house at Unilever Australia and then at the University of Western Sydney, Michael provided a framework of management that included developing tenders, consulting with contractors, auditing and developing inductions specific to the needs of each company.

Michael worked with RAAF to provide WHS legislation and risk management training. Since that time Michael has trained in the Diploma of WHS, Certificate IV in WHS and the White Card for the Construction Industry. He holds a Diploma in Vocational Education and Training; Advanced Diploma of WHS; Diploma of WHS and Cert IV in WHS. Michael is approved by Safework NSW to deliver the HSR Course in NSW. He is a member of the Australian Institute of Health and Safety.
